You're Responsible for You - Ep. 115 (Responsibility Series)

Brave Marriage Podcast.png

What exactly are you responsible for in your marriage? For starters, yourself…not your spouse. Listen in this month to learn how to take responsibility between you in healthy, appropriate ways (less for your spouse and more for yourself).

Staying Close through Career Change and Transition - Ep. 111 (Q+A Series)

Brave Marriage Podcast.png

Today’s question comes from a listener who, with her husband, has decided to go to work for herself instead of someone else. The listener wonders how to stay close and connected through all the change, transition, and uncertainty that a mutually-agreed upon decision like this can bring.
